Understanding Sidechains: Unleashing Blockchain Potential
Sidechains have emerged as powerful tools in expanding the capabilities of blockchain networks. From their early conceptualization to their current significant role in the blockchain ecosystem, sidechains have evolved into versatile instruments that offer solutions to key challenges faced by traditional blockchains.
The Evolution of Sidechains
Originally proposed as secondary blockchains connected to mainchains through two-way pegs, sidechains provide a sandbox for innovation and experimentation without altering the consensus rules of the parent network. This concept was introduced in 2014 by researchers from Blockstream, aiming to address scalability issues and offer users the flexibility to move assets between different chains.
Key Features of Sidechain Architecture
Sidechain architectures rely on two-way peg mechanisms that enable the seamless transfer of value across different ledgers. There are three primary models that dominate the sidechain landscape:
- Peg Model
- Custody Area
- Normal Finality Time
Designers often customize the consensus rules of sidechains, opting for more efficient and flexible engines like Proof-of-Stake (PoS), Delegated Proof-of-Stake (DPoS), or Practical Byzantine Fault Tolerance (pBFT) to enhance performance and scalability.
Security and Trust in Sidechain Implementations
Ensuring the security of sidechains is paramount to maintain the integrity of the parent chain’s settlement guarantees. Security models include federated and decentralized validators, with an emphasis on audits and total value locked (TVL) to mitigate risks associated with governance failures or potential vulnerabilities.
Popular Sidechain Implementations
Several notable sidechain implementations have made significant strides in the blockchain space, including:
- Rootstock (RSK) for Bitcoin
- Polygon PoS Chain for Ethereum
- Liquid Network by Blockstream
Each of these implementations offers unique features such as compatibility with Ethereum Virtual Machine (EVM), high transaction throughput, and rapid settlement capabilities tailored to specific use cases.
Real-World Use Cases and Applications
Sidechains have unlocked a myriad of possibilities beyond scalability enhancements, including:
- Tokenization and Asset Issuance
- Privacy-Enhanced Transactions
- Domain-Specific Performance Improvements
These use cases cater to diverse industries and user needs, providing tailored solutions for stablecoin issuance, privacy features, and high-performance applications.
Interoperability and Future Prospects
Interoperability standards and ongoing research aim to streamline interactions between mainchains and sidechains, promoting seamless asset transfer and user experience. Developers continue to refine tools, SDKs, and deployment methods to enhance the efficiency and accessibility of sidechain technology.
Overall, sidechains represent a pivotal innovation in the blockchain space, offering a pathway to scalability, security, and diverse applications that can reshape the future of decentralized finance and digital asset management.